summaryrefslogtreecommitdiff
path: root/src/mesa/drivers/dri/i915/i830_vtbl.c
diff options
context:
space:
mode:
authorRoland Scheidegger <sroland@tungstengraphics.com>2007-07-29 18:31:36 +0200
committerRoland Scheidegger <sroland@tungstengraphics.com>2007-07-29 18:31:36 +0200
commit10f5a6ac85fb5f78069b7314e40a2a23e2636192 (patch)
treecce51fabb8e35fdcd1e084366be0a31a09f681aa /src/mesa/drivers/dri/i915/i830_vtbl.c
parenta188ba4bf9364df24842d8727f4c7ddb2f894a2c (diff)
fix fallback crashes when driver can't handle frag prog for i915 driver too (untested)
Diffstat (limited to 'src/mesa/drivers/dri/i915/i830_vtbl.c')
-rw-r--r--src/mesa/drivers/dri/i915/i830_vtbl.c6
1 files changed, 6 insertions, 0 deletions
diff --git a/src/mesa/drivers/dri/i915/i830_vtbl.c b/src/mesa/drivers/dri/i915/i830_vtbl.c
index d40cf705a3..cf1d0b0c1e 100644
--- a/src/mesa/drivers/dri/i915/i830_vtbl.c
+++ b/src/mesa/drivers/dri/i915/i830_vtbl.c
@@ -59,6 +59,11 @@ do { \
#define VRTX_TEX_SET_FMT(n, x) ((x)<<((n)*2))
#define TEXBIND_SET(n, x) ((x)<<((n)*4))
+ static void
+i830_render_prevalidate(struct intel_context *intel)
+{
+}
+
static void i830_render_start( intelContextPtr intel )
{
GLcontext *ctx = &intel->ctx;
@@ -531,4 +536,5 @@ void i830InitVtbl( i830ContextPtr i830 )
i830->intel.vtbl.update_texture_state = i830UpdateTextureState;
i830->intel.vtbl.emit_flush = i830_emit_flush;
i830->intel.vtbl.render_start = i830_render_start;
+ i830->intel.vtbl.render_prevalidate = i830_render_prevalidate;
}